I have had this cage for 6 weeks. The door latch broke off within 3 weeks and has had to be rigged in such a way that it is inconvenient to use. The top of the cage is so poorly made that it is not square and does not fit neatly on the sides leaving odd sized gaps (not big enough for the bird but looks strange). The wires are flimsy...At 1/2 inch spacing I can put my finger in and move them. Clips for food and toys just push the wires aside and do not stay in place, especially on the top of the cage. It is used for a parrotlet so is not battered by a large bird, it is just very poorly made.

I inherited this cage along with a one eyed cockatiel who was starved for mental development. In less than 3 years, the cage has fallen apart. The plastic clips that hold the base of the cage to the top have broken off, so if you pick up the cage at the top, the bottom falls off. You have to pick up the cage by the base. The clips that hold the bottom shelf to the cage have broken too. The base has cracked, and the edges of the removable tray have cracked and chipped and will not last much longer. When I went looking for perches to put in it, I was astounded to find there were no commercially made ones. I used branches from the trees in the yard, but have trouble getting them to stay put. Seems the bird knocks them down all the time, even when I wedge them into the bars. The outside access doors for the feed trays are good, since he is a hostile bird. I do move him in and out when the weather is good, but have to place shade on top of the cage to protect him when the sun moves. I would not reccommend this cage.
